However, the group which is calling itself the Concerned Youth People says nothing will stop them from handing their petition to Deputy Prime Minister Mathibeli Mokhothu as the leader of the House.<\/p>\n<p>They say their members are ready to march to parliament despite the police denying them a permit. \u201cThe march is happening whether the police like it or not.<\/p>\n<p>It\u2019s happening,\u201d said Motsamai Mokotjo, a former journalist who is one of the leaders. \u201cWe will find a way to hand over the petition to the deputy prime minister.<\/p>\n<p>\u201d<br \/>\nThe police however say the protest will be illegal because the youths did not secure a permit.<\/p>\n<p>Police spokesman Senior Superintendent Mpiti Mopeli told thepost that \u201cthe march will be unlawful and we will consider it a criminal offence\u201d. The government has banned protests due to the Covid-19 pandemic.<\/p>\n<p>S\/Supt Mopeli has warned that participating in the march will be criminal and the police are bound to stop it. \u201cBefore embarking on any protest march, a permit should be issued,\u201d S\/Supt Mopeli said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e permit is issued by the police, and not having it would be a crime,\u201d he said. But Mokotjo says they are undeterred by the police\u2019s threats.<\/p>\n<p>On Tuesday Mokotjo and his group wrote to the Clerk of Parliament, Advocate Fine Maema, reminding him that the march was going ahead as scheduled from 9am to 1pm. The group said Advocate Maema should ensure that Mokhothu will be there to receive the petition.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cYou will remember that shortly after the regulations were passed by the National Assembly, we wrote a letter to the Speaker of the National Assembly, Honourable Sephiri Motanyane, on the 27th April 2021 requesting Parliament that the regulations be revoked as a matter of urgency,\u201d the group\u2019s letter said.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cGiving Members of Parliament lucrative allowances when the Covid-19 pandemic is pushing thousands of Basotho into extreme poverty will make Lesotho a society based on poverty for many and prosperity for a few, characterised by islands of wealth, surrounded by a sea of poverty.<\/p>\n<p>\u201d<br \/>\n\u201cWhen the people shall have nothing more to eat, they will eat the rich,\u201d the youths said, quoting Jean Jacques Rousseau, a renowned political philosopher and leading figure in the French Revolution.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e rich that Rousseau was referring to was anyone in power. We would never wish such a gloomy situation upon this beautiful Mountain Kingdom. \u201d<\/p>\n<p>The youths said Advocate Maema told them that their May 7 letter was \u201creferred to the relevant portfolio committee\u201d but to their shock, they heard that the government had paid the MPs the allowances.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cAt this moment, Sir, we believe that expression of opposition to these allowances by way of marching to parliament and handing our petition to the Leader of the House is the only surest way to make our voices heard.<\/p>\n<p>\u201d<br \/>\nThey said Section 14 of the Constitution guarantees their freedom of association and protects their right to protest by holding peaceful marches and demonstrations.
